1. Combine ways - takes 2 seperately tagged ways and combines them into a 
single way.  Any conflicting tags are highlighted for you to edit. 

2. Merge nodes - combines selected nodes into a single node positioned at their 
centroid. Again, any conflicts are highlighted. 
3. Join node to way - attaches the selected node to an intersecting or almost 
adjacent way.  This one's typically used to indicate an intersection between 2 
or more ways. 

4. Glue/unglue ways. Creates or deletes an intersection between 2 or more ways.
